Default Re: Telefonica ADSL Speed

Three years back I was on dial up & for about 6 months had a lot of problems with speed (virtually none) and dropping the connection.
I was always dialing 1004 to report this & often saw the technicians replacing lines/checking junctions boxes on the posts etc.
I told them that the line into the house was ancient & this could be the problem so they changed this, and by now of course I was getting to know the lads quite well. I was in the village one morning & stopped to talk to one of them who was working in one of the big steel junction boxes that you see on the pavements, he was pretty sure that the issue was in there & said that he was going to change at least half of the boards in the box (about 1km from our place)
Ever since we have never had an issue & have of course switched to ADSL, so keep dialing that number as they are all logged.

Default Re: Telefonica ADSL Speed

We also have a Movistar dongle. The area we live in does not have 3G, so for the time being we are stuck with GPRS. We have added an external panel antenna which helps with signal strength. Prior to the antenna speeds of less than 10Kbits/sec were the norm and above 20Kbits/sec warranted opening a bottle of wine. With the antenna, speeds of above 50Kbits/sec are the norm and the whole house shakes!!
